Description:
I couldn't quite get this to work but I know it's possible to make Jelly use the xpp3 SAX driver which would completely eliminate all JAXP dependencies from Maven and we would strictly be using xpp3. So we could get rid of xerces as a dependency. The xpp3 parser seems to have problems with name spaces but I used a version a couple months of xpp3 HEAD.
